#deecb5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#deecb5 is composed of 87.1% red, 92.5%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.3%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 75.3 degrees, a saturation of 59.1% and a lightness of 81.8%. #deecb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bdd96b.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

Shades and Tints of #deecb5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030401 is the darkest color, while #fafcf3 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#deecb5 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#e2e2e2 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#e1e4d9 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#f5e6b6 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ffe1cd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#e9e4f5 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#ede8b5 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#f3e5c4 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#e5e7dd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
